About this role

Overview: The Manager, Retail Operations reports to the Director, Retail Excellence and functionally to the Global Retail Operations Director. In strong collaboration with regional teams, he/she monitors operational performance of all store operations inclusive of audit compliance, stock control, inventory flows and accuracy, team operational productivity, stock organization in order to deliver the Unique Tiffany Client Experience. He/she will drive the culture of continuous improvement via assessment, action planning, and follow-up. He/She is a hands-on person, able to simplify processes, agile and a problem solver, who has a deep knowledge of how to run store operations. 

Job Responsibilities:

Operational Excellence:

  • Monitor operational performance of all store operations, including audit compliance, stock control, inventory flows and accuracy, team operational productivity, stock organization.
  • Drive optimal operations, inclusive of scheduling, in-store product flow, and organization of teams to deliver a unique Tiffany l Client Experience 
  • Identify the optimal product flow in the store (from BOH to FOH), including drawer organization for a seamless Client Experience
  • Ensure the 100% adoption of mobile tools for the client-facing operations
  • Identify efficient actions to minimize operating costs and operational risks
  • Partner with Retail Leaders and Store Managers on all Retail Operation activities and strategically enhance processes as opportunities are identified
  • Implement and maintain the new grooming guidelines
  • Ensure company directives and policies are followed, such as PI, Cycle Counts, Price Changes, COM inventory, etc.
  • Implement, train, and monitor the use of all sales support systems, such as cashiering systems, customer applications, inventory, services, E-commerce, and performance analysis tools. 
  • Provide feedback on current tools, policies, and procedures 
  • Drive market audit compliance with Audit teams.

  Inventory Management:

  • Ensure accurate Physical inventory is carried out within all Stores including scheduling, vendor relations, JDE, training, and participation.
  • Review the market’s inventory management processes and ensure efficient processes are in place.
  • Ensure store inventory accuracy and availability to optimize customer service.
  • Monitor stock adjustments, open orders, watch orders, NOFF location, kickouts, borrowed merchandise, and similar market-wide.

Special Projects:

  • Coordinate with Store Planning/Maintenance on new openings, renovations, and minor workflow
  • Drive new tools implementation and coordinate store issues follow-up with IT (lead new release.)

Required Qualifications:

  • 7+ years of retail and operations experience in luxury retail
  • BA or BS degree or greater
  • Problem solver 
  • Able to rethink the process and to simply 
  • Agile and with an entrepreneurial spirit, finding new approaches and solutions to the challenges of this role.
  • Business acumen, numerical agility, and forward-thinking
  • Fluent in English and Spanish. Portuguese preferred.
  • Jewelry background would be a plus

About Tiffany & Co.

In 1837 Charles Lewis Tiffany founded his company in New York City where his store was soon acclaimed as the palace of jewels for its exceptional gemstones. Since then TIFFANY & CO. has become synonymous with elegance, innovative design, fine craftsmanship and creative excellence. During the 20th century fame thrived worldwide with store network expansion and continuous cultural relevance, as exemplified by Truman Capote’s Breakfast at Tiffany’s and the film starring Audrey Hepburn.

Today, with more than 13,000 employees, TIFFANY & CO. and its subsidiaries design, manufacture and market jewelry, watches and luxury accessories – including more than 5,000 skilled artisans who cut diamonds and craft jewelry in the Company’s workshops, realizing its commitment to superlative quality.

The Company operates more than 300 TIFFANY & CO. retail stores worldwide as part of its omni-channel approach. To learn more about TIFFANY & CO. as well as its commitment to sustainability, please visit tiffany.com.
